Bangladesh: Attack in Shiva temple, Murti broken

Attack on Hindu temples continues in Bangladesh. Yesterday night, unknown miscreants attacked a Shiva temple in Magura district. 

As per received information, today morning locals found that the Murti is broken of Trinath Shiva temple. Local Hindus gathered at the temple in large numbers as news spread. As the incident happened at night, locals have no idea about who are behind this. 

But they suspect the role of radical islamic elements behind this. Expressing their anger, local Hindus said that breaking Murtis have become very common nowadays. Because most of the time, police fails to arrest the culprits or if someone got arrested, then police declares him mentally unstable. That’s why such cases are increasing, they said.
